Granular Environmental Control
Core Behaviour
Logic
Many immersive experiences feature complex sensory environments that can be overwhelming for users with sensory sensitivities. These environments often include a mix of audio and visual stimuli that can trigger discomfort or distress. Granular Environmental Control allows users to adjust specific elements of the sensory environment to better suit their needs, providing a more comfortable and accessible experience.
Addresses
Overwhelming audio levels, excessive visual stimuli, lack of control over sensory input, the inability to filter out specific triggers.
Implementation Specification
Audio is separated into independent controls for Music, Voice, Sound Effects, and Ambience. Visuals are separated into controls for Brightness, Contrast, and Saturation.
Interaction Patterns
The Sensory Dashboard: the primary interface for this logic, providing users with a centralised hub to adjust these granular settings both before and during immersion.
Global Visual Intensity Controls: implemented as additional visual controls that can be adjusted independently or in conjunction with the granular settings for Brightness, Contrast, and Saturation.
